Broadcast design has undergone significant changes over the years, driven by the evolving preferences of the audience. As technology advances and viewing habits shift, the design of broadcast content has had to adapt to keep pace with these changes.
To align with changing audience preferences, it is essential to first understand what those preferences are. Audience preferences can vary widely based on factors such as age, cultural background, and viewing habits. For example, younger audiences may gravitate towards more dynamic and visually engaging content, while older audiences may prefer a more traditional and straightforward design.
Additionally, the rise of streaming services and on-demand content has led to a shift in how audiences consume media. This has created a demand for more personalized and interactive experiences, which has had a direct impact on broadcast design.
Several key design trends have emerged in broadcast design to align with changing audience preferences. One of the most prominent trends is the use of motion graphics to enhance visual storytelling and capture audience attention. Motion graphics allow for dynamic and engaging transitions, animations, and visual effects that can elevate the overall viewing experience.
Another trend is the focus on responsive and user-friendly design. With the proliferation of mobile devices and streaming platforms, broadcast design has had to adapt to different screen sizes and resolutions to ensure a seamless viewing experience across various devices.
Furthermore, there has been a growing emphasis on inclusivity and diversity in broadcast design. This includes the representation of diverse voices and perspectives in the content itself, as well as the design of accessible user interfaces to cater to a broader audience.
Motion graphics play a crucial role in capturing and retaining audience engagement. By incorporating visually stimulating elements such as animated graphics, transitions, and effects, broadcasters can create a more immersive and captivating viewing experience. This can lead to increased viewer retention and a stronger connection with the content.
Additionally, motion graphics can be used to convey complex information in a more digestible and visually appealing manner. This is especially valuable in news and documentary programming, where data visualization and storytelling are essential.
Audience feedback plays a significant role in shaping broadcast design. By gathering and analyzing audience insights, broadcasters can gain valuable perspectives on what resonates with their viewers and what areas may need improvement. This feedback can inform decisions related to content format, visual style, and overall user experience.
Moreover, audience feedback can help identify emerging trends and preferences, allowing broadcasters to stay ahead of the curve and adapt their design strategies accordingly.
Technology has been a driving force behind the evolution of broadcast design. Advancements in graphics software, real-time rendering, and augmented reality have expanded the creative possibilities for designers and enabled the production of more visually stunning and innovative content.
Furthermore, the integration of AI and machine learning technologies has enabled broadcasters to personalize content recommendations and user interfaces based on individual viewing habits and preferences. This level of personalization has become a key component of modern broadcast design.
Several examples illustrate successful adaptations of broadcast design to align with changing audience preferences. One notable example is the redesign of news graphics to be more visually engaging and interactive, catering to the preferences of younger, digitally savvy audiences.
Another example is the integration of virtual and augmented reality elements into broadcast content, offering a more immersive and interactive viewing experience. This has resonated with audiences seeking a more engaging and participatory form of media consumption.
In conclusion, the evolution of broadcast design is intricately linked to the changing preferences and behaviors of audiences. By embracing key design trends, leveraging motion graphics, incorporating audience feedback, harnessing technology, and adapting to new viewing habits, broadcasters can ensure that their content remains relevant and engaging in an ever-changing media landscape.

Motion graphics designers play a crucial role in creating visually appealing and engaging content for various platforms. One of the key processes in motion graphics design is storyboarding, which serves as a blueprint for the final product. Traditionally, storyboarding was done on paper, but with advancements in technology, digital storyboarding has become increasingly popular.
This article will delve into the digital storyboarding process and highlight the advantages it offers over traditional paper-based storyboarding for motion graphics designers.
Digital storyboarding involves the use of specialized software and tools to create a visual representation of the intended motion graphics project. The process typically begins with conceptualizing the storyline and identifying key scenes that need to be depicted.
Once the initial concept is established, motion graphics designers can use digital tools to create rough sketches or thumbnails of each scene. These sketches can then be refined and enhanced to accurately convey the desired visual narrative.
Additionally, digital storyboarding allows for easy manipulation of elements such as camera angles, transitions, and effects, providing a more dynamic and flexible approach to visual storytelling. Collaboration and feedback among team members can also be seamlessly integrated into the digital storyboarding process, enhancing communication and streamlining the overall workflow.

Facial expressions and body language are powerful tools for conveying emotions in character animation. They allow designers to create relatable and expressive characters that connect with the audience on a deeper level.
Realistic facial expressions can communicate a wide range of emotions, from joy and excitement to sadness and fear. Similarly, body language can convey subtle nuances that add depth and authenticity to animated characters.
To animate realistic facial expressions, motion graphics designers can use a combination of techniques, including facial rigging, keyframe animation, and motion capture. By carefully studying human facial movements and expressions, designers can create lifelike animations that resonate with the audience.
Additionally, understanding the anatomy of the face and the muscles involved in different expressions is crucial for creating convincing animations. This knowledge helps designers accurately portray emotions and convey subtle changes in facial expressions.
There are several key principles that guide the process of color grading in video editing. These include understanding color theory, utilizing color wheels and curves, adjusting exposure and contrast, and applying color correction and color grading techniques.
Color theory forms the foundation of color grading, as it helps video editors understand the emotional and psychological impact of different colors. By applying this knowledge, editors can create a specific mood or atmosphere in the video.
Color wheels and curves are essential tools that allow editors to manipulate the colors in a video. They enable precise adjustments to the hue, saturation, and luminance of different colors, helping to achieve the desired visual tone.
Exposure and contrast adjustments are crucial for ensuring that the video has the right level of brightness and clarity. This helps in creating a balanced and visually appealing look.
Color correction and grading techniques involve processes such as color matching, color balancing, and applying creative color effects to achieve a specific visual style.

Color has the power to evoke specific emotions and moods in individuals. When it comes to motion graphics, the strategic use of color can influence the audience's emotional response to the content. For example, warm colors such as red, orange, and yellow are often associated with energy, excitement, and warmth, while cool colors like blue, green, and purple can convey a sense of calm, tranquility, and professionalism.
By understanding the psychological impact of different colors, motion graphics designers can effectively use color theory to create visual experiences that resonate with the audience on an emotional level. Whether the goal is to evoke a sense of urgency, convey a feeling of nostalgia, or communicate a message of hope, color plays a vital role in shaping the emotional narrative of motion graphics.
